Primary Auto Repair Scams to Avoid

What are the most common auto repair deceptions that unsuspecting vehicle owners should be wary of? One widespread scam entails unnecessary repairs, where mechanics exaggerate the list of needed services to maximize profit. For instance, they may recommend replacing parts that are still working. Another tactic is the “bait and switch,” where a low initial estimate is provided, but additional costs surface once the vehicle is in the shop. Additionally, some shops may charge for services that were never performed, capitalizing on the lack of oversight. Misdiagnosing issues is also frequent; mechanics may claim a more serious problem exists rather than addressing a simpler fix. Finally, copyright or substandard parts can be used, endangering vehicle safety and performance. Vehicle owners should remain watchful and get multiple estimates to avoid being tricked by these deceptive practices.

Advice on Keeping Your Vehicle in Good Condition

By maneuvering through the pitfalls of common auto fraudulent schemes, vehicle owners can take proactive steps to ensure their cars remain in peak condition. Routine upkeep is crucial; arranging oil changes every 3,000 to 5,000 miles helps secure engine longevity. Tire care is just as vital; monitoring tire pressure monthly and turning tires every 6,000 to 8,000 miles can enhance performance and safety.

Additionally, automobile owners should keep an eye on liquid levels, including coolant, brake fluid, and transmission fluid, to stop possible problems. Following the manufacturer’s recommended service intervals is vital for warranty coverage and overall vehicle health.

Keeping both the outer and interior clean maintains appearance while also preventing rust and wear. Finally, paying attention to unusual sounds or warning lights can provide early warnings of problems. By adopting these practices, owners can greatly extend their vehicle's lifespan and reliability.

When should you choose expert fixing over DIY?

When is it sensible for vehicle owners to obtain professional repairs instead of handling problems themselves? Professional repairs are advisable when the problem involves intricate mechanisms, such as the engine, transmission, or electrical systems. These areas often demand expert expertise and tools that the average DIY enthusiast may lack. Additionally, if the car shows warning lights or unusual noises, it may indicate hidden problems that require expert diagnosis.

Safety serves as a key concern. For service work on brakes, steering, or suspension, trained expertise is critical to guarantee the vehicle operates safely. Additionally, if the owner lacks assurance in their skills or the appropriate tools to perform the repair, seeking professional help can prevent further damage and supplementary costs. To summarize, when in doubt, professional assistance is a wise choice to ensure the vehicle's dependability and longevity

What Are Regular Warning Signs My Car Needs Right Away Maintenance?

Indicators that a vehicle requires immediate repair commonly include unusual noises, warning lights on the dashboard, fluid leaks, difficulty starting, and changes in handling or braking. Ignoring these signs may lead to more serious issues.

How regularly Should I arrange service for My automobile?

Professionals recommend scheduling vehicle maintenance every 5,000 to 7,500 miles or every six months, whichever comes first. Regular checks ensure peak performance and can avoid significant issues, prolonging the vehicle's lifespan and enhancing safety.

What Coverage Might I Anticipate on Car Repair Services?

Generally, auto repair services provide coverage spanning 90 days to two years, depending on the service performed. Components may have separate warranties, covering parts and labor, ensuring customer satisfaction and protection against defects.
